Mary Jane was born February 6, 1927, at home on a farm near Carpenter, Iowa. The daughter of Carl and Nettie (Halverson) Stromley. She attended country school up to 8th grade. On October 27, 1946, she married Jurn Frank Rieman at Eden Presbyterian Church. Mary Jane Rieman was a member of Eden Presbyterian Church. Mary Jane worked in the factory during the World War II drying eggs for the boys in the service. She worked in the Brick & Tile in Mason City, Hanson’s Grocery Store in Rudd, Fox River Mills in Osage. From 1976 until 1989, she managed motels with Jurn. She worked at Hoover Hatchery in Rudd after retiring. She enjoyed dancing with Jurn and watching him bowl. She enjoyed watching her children in sports along with other activities and spending time with her family. She was a Hawkeye sports fan. She has nothing but fond memories of her childhood and the love for her family. Mary Jane was a hugger and loved everyone. She has been given the compliment of being most like her mother. Mary Jane is survived by her children: Dennis Rieman (Bonny Derr) of Garner, Delmer and Kris (Hanson) Rieman of Newell, Douglas Rieman of Newell, Candace (Russell Demaray) Eimers of Charles City; 14 grandchildren; 29 great-children; one great-great-grandchild. Sisters: Lillian Warrington, Betty (David) Tollefson and Diane Petznick. She is preceded in death by her husband, Jurn Rieman, son Darwin Rieman, son Donnie Rieman; her parents; three brothers, Orville Stromley, Carl Jr Stromley and Kenneth Stromley; seven sisters, Loretta Hoffland, Ruth Patterson, Louise McPhail, infant Mary Jane Stromley, Rose Riekow, Gladys Groth and Inez Hommez.
